Treasured Memories Layouts for December

Here are a few layouts that I made using my December kit from TM. I haven't posted much about scrapbooking lately, and since this is called Scrapbook Savvy.... I thought I should post something.


All of the photos are printed at 2x3" so I can fit more on each page and still showcase the great paper. I really like this line by Bazzill Basics. I hardly ever use orange paper, but it looks great paired with black, beige, pink and green.


I trimmed these border ruffles out of one of the patterned papers, because I liked them so much. The pink and white ruffles in the Sweet Sunshiny Smiles, and the orange and white ruffle from Snow Girl.
